Abstract
The hereditary spastic paraplegias (HSPs) are a group of genetic conditions in which spastic paralysis of the legs is the principal clinical feature. This is caused by a relatively selective distal axonal degeneration involving the longest axons of the corticospinal tracts. Consequently, these conditions provide an opportunity to identify genes, proteins and cellular pathways that are critical for axonal health. In this review, we will provide a brief overview of the classification, clinical features and genetics of HSP, highlighting selected HSP subtypes (i.e. those associated with thin corpus callosum or cerebellar ataxia) that are of particular clinical interest. We will then discuss appropriate investigation strategies for HSPs, suggesting how these might evolve with the introduction of next-generation sequencing technology. Finally, we will discuss the management of HSP, an area somewhat neglected by HSP research.Entities:

Reported frequencies of mutations in selected pure HSP genes
| Gene | Reported frequency in familial cases | Frequency in sporadic cases | Frequency in unselected cases |
|---|---|---|---|
| SPG4/SPAST | 31–47 % of AD-pure HSP [ | 7–18 % [ | 17–26 % [ |
| SPG3A/ATLASTIN1 | 8–39 % of AD-pure HSP (studies often comprised families with early onset and screened SPG4 negative) [ | Unknown | 7 % (after exclusion of SPG4 mutations) [ |
| SPG31/REEP1 | 2–8 % of AD-pure HSP (screened families typically SPG4 and/or SPG3 negative) [ | 2 % [ | 3–7 % [ |
| SPG10/KIF5A | 3–5 % (series included families with complicated HSP, typically SPG4 and SPG3 negative). A rare cause of pure HSP [ | None detected | Unknown |
| SPG8/KIAA0196 | 5–8 % of SPG3A and SPG4-negative AD HSP families [ | Unknown | Unknown |
| SPG12/RTN2 | Rare [ | Rare | Rare |
| SPG6/NIPA1 | <1 % of AD-pure HSP [ | Unknown | Rare [ |
| SPG13/HSPD1 | Rare | Unknown | Unknown |
| SPG42/SLC33A1 | Unknown (single family only) | Unknown | Unknown |
| SPG5A/CYP7B1 | 7 % of AR-pure HSP 1 reported AD family [ | 3 % [ | Unknown |
| SPG7 | Rare cause of AR-pure HSP | 7–12 % [ | <5 % of unselected AR families [ |
Conditions and investigations to be considered in the differential diagnosis of pure HSP
| Structural and vascular | |
| Arterio-venous dural fistula [ | MRI/angiogram |
| Spinal or parasagittal tumour | MRI |
| Spondylosis | MRI |
| Inflammatory | |
| Multiple Sclerosis | MRI, CSF |
| Vasculitic Myelopathy [ | Autoimmune profile |
| Stiff person syndrome [ | Neurophysiology, antibody testing |
| Sarcoidosis [ | MRI, CSF, chest X-ray |
| Metabolic (acquired and hereditary) | |
| Vitamin deficiency (B12, E) | Vitamin levels |
| Nitrous oxide toxicity [ | History, B12 level |
| Adrenoleucodystrophy and other leucodystrophies [ | White cell enzymes, VLCFA, MRI |
| Copper deficiency myelopathy [ | Copper levels |
| Degenerative | |
| Primary lateral sclerosis | Neurophysiology and evolution of clinical picture |
| Infectious | |
| Tropical spastic paraparesis [ | HTLV—1 serology, CSF |
| HIV myelopathy [ | HIV serology, CSF |
| Syphilis | Syphilis serology, CSF |
| Other | |
| Radiation myelopathy [ | History, imaging |
| Spinocerebellar ataxias and other genetic conditions (see text and [ | Genetic testing. Trial of l-dopa |
